Nicotine Delivery: A Core Commonality

Nicotine is the addictive substance found in both cigarettes and e-cigarettes, serving as the primary reason users turn to these products. Traditional cigarettes contain tobacco leaves that release nicotine when burned, resulting in smoke that is inhaled by the user. In contrast, e-cigarettes use a liquid solution, or e-liquid, often comprising nicotine, propylene glycol, and flavorings. This solution is heated into an aerosol or vapor that is inhaled, achieving a similar effect of nicotine delivery.

Behavioral Aspects and Usage

The ritualistic behavior associated with smoking is another shared trait between cigarettes and e-cigarettes. Smokers and vapers alike find themselves engaging in repetitive hand-to-mouth actions. This habitual behavior is not only a part of the nicotine addiction but also offers an oral fixation satisfaction.

Design and Functionality

Both cigarettes and e-cigarettes are designed to be portable and easy to use. A cigarette typically consists of tobacco rolled in paper and is lit on one end, while e-cigarettes are battery-powered devices that may resemble traditional cigarettes in shape but contain more intricate features such as vape pens or mods. Despite these differences, the user experience in terms of inhalation remains relatively consistent.

Moreover, both products cater to user preferences with a range of options; cigarettes come in various brands and flavors, and e-cigarettes offer numerous flavorings, nicotine strengths, and device styles.

Health Risks and Misconceptions

Both cigarettes and e-cigarettes pose health risks, primarily due to nicotine addiction and potential toxic exposure. While traditional cigarettes are known to cause severe respiratory diseases and cancer, e-cigarettes are often mistakenly considered harmless. However, research suggests that vaping still carries risks, including potential long-term lung damage.

Are E-Cigarettes Safer?

This question often arises due to misconceptions. While e-cigarettes might expose the user to fewer harmful substances than traditional cigarettes, they are not without their own inherent risks. Studies are ongoing, and the full impact of long-term e-cigarette use is still being evaluated.

Social and Regulatory Aspects

The social perception of smoking and vaping has shifted over the years, with many regions implementing laws and regulations to limit public use. Despite differences, both smoking and vaping are subject to these rules, often restricting their use in public spaces and raising questions about the role of government in regulating addictive products.
